General annotation (Comments)

Function

Catalyzes the transfer of glucose from a nucleoside diphosphate-glucose to glucose-6-phosphate to form trehalose-6-phosphate and nucleoside diphosphate By similarity.

Catalytic activity

Nucleoside diphosphate-glucose + D-glucose 6-phosphate = trehalose 6-phosphate + nucleoside diphosphate.

Pathway

Glycan biosynthesis; trehalose biosynthesis.

Subunit structure

Homotetramer By similarity.

Sequence similarities

Belongs to the glycosyltransferase 20 family.
